Pulse Analysis

Enterprises are rapidly integrating autonomous AI agents into production pipelines, but legacy IAM frameworks were built for predictable human users. Static passwords, long‑lived API keys, and role‑based permissions cannot keep pace with agents that invoke tools, traverse networks, and make decisions in real time. This mismatch creates blind spots, elevates the blast radius of a compromised agent, and hampers auditability—issues that regulators and security teams are increasingly scrutinizing.

HashiCorp Boundary addresses these challenges by treating each AI workload as a first‑class identity. Through just‑in‑time (JIT) provisioning, Boundary issues short‑lived, dynamically generated credentials from Vault, injecting them directly into sessions so agents never store secrets. The platform enforces identity‑aware policies at the connection layer, abstracts the underlying network, and records every interaction. This granular control not only curtails over‑privileged access but also provides a single source of truth for compliance reporting and forensic investigations.

The practical impact is evident in real‑world scenarios such as automated incident response. By granting an AI‑driven assistant a temporary, purpose‑bound identity, Boundary enables the agent to diagnose issues, query databases, and remediate services without exposing static keys. Session recordings allow operators to review each step, approve actions, and revoke privileges instantly.
